inebriate and drunkard both are nouns.

inebriate is a verb but drunkard is not a verb.

Word NounAdjectiveVerbAdverb
inebriate Yes No Yes No
drunkard Yes No No No
As nouns, inebriate and drunkard are synonyms defined as:
  • inebriate and drunkard: a chronic drinker
Other synonyms of inebriate include drunk, rummy, sot, wino.
